Offer of forgivable credits of 70% for postgraduate degrees to teachers and teaching directors of the country

Thanks to the call Advanced Training 2022-1: specializations and master’s degrees for teachers and teaching directors of official educational establishments, educators in the public sector will be able to carry out specializations and master’s degrees in different universities in the country, in face-to-face or virtual mode.

The initiative, led by Icetex and the Ministry of National Education, finances 70% of the registration fee for each academic semester. For ethnic educators, funding is 85%. In either case, the remaining percentage must be assumed by the beneficiary of the forgivable credit.

Among the requirements that those interested must meet are: being a teacher or teaching director, having a property appointment, being linked to an official college, having approved the credit study and being admitted to one of the postgraduate programs that are part of the call, which can be consulted by clicking here.

Another requirement is that those who aspire to pursue a master’s degree do not have a master’s or doctor’s degree. Nor should they be beneficiaries of other financing programs of the National Government to pursue postgraduate studies. Postgraduate courses in Cali

Four universities in the capital of Valle del Cauca are part of the call for forgivable credits. The University of San Buenaventura is linked to the specialization in Management of Multimedia Projects for Education (virtual), the Master’s Degree in Senior Management of Educational Services and the Master’s Degree in Education for Early Childhood.

The Autonomous University of the West offers specialization in Educational Innovation and Technologies; the Icesi University, the master’s degree in Teaching English as a Foreign Language (virtual); and the Universidad del Valle, the master’s degree in Education. Registration for this call will be open until March 6.
